What Exactly Are Air Bubble Rolls?
At their core, air bubble rolls are plastic sheets filled with evenly spaced air pockets—think of them as tiny, protective air cushions for your products. But today’s versions are far from basic:
Material Evolution: Traditional PE bubble rolls now compete with PLA-based biodegradable options, which captured 15% market share in 2023 (up from 5% in 2021).
Specialized Varieties: Anti-static rolls for electronics, food-grade options for perishables, and double-layered designs for heavy machinery.

How to Choose the Right Bubble Roll
Not all bubble rolls are created equal. Here’s what to prioritize:
Bubble Size: 3/16” bubbles for small electronics, ½” bubbles for furniture.
Material Thickness: 30-40μm for light items, 60μm+ for heavy machinery.
Sustainability Credentials: Look for products with quality certification
